Closed Bug 1749013 Opened 2 years ago Closed 2 years ago

Intermittent devtools/client/jsonview/test/browser_jsonview_save_json.js | JSON contents should have been saved. - Got "", expected "3"

Categories

(DevTools :: JSON Viewer, defect, P5)

defect

Tracking

(firefox-esr91 unaffected, firefox96 unaffected, firefox97 fixed, firefox98 fixed)

RESOLVED FIXED
98 Branch
Tracking Status
firefox-esr91 --- unaffected
firefox96 --- unaffected
firefox97 --- fixed
firefox98 --- fixed

People

(Reporter: intermittent-bug-filer, Assigned: Oriol)

References

(Regression)

Details

(Keywords: intermittent-failure, regression)

Attachments

(1 file)

Filed by: mlaza [at] mozilla.com
Parsed log: https://treeherder.mozilla.org/logviewer?job_id=363369569&repo=autoland
Full log: https://firefox-ci-tc.services.mozilla.com/api/queue/v1/task/VMoLGDWXQ_uHAvECpLWSUQ/runs/0/artifacts/public/logs/live_backing.log
Reftest URL: https://hg.mozilla.org/mozilla-central/raw-file/tip/layout/tools/reftest/reftest-analyzer.xhtml#logurl=https://firefox-ci-tc.services.mozilla.com/api/queue/v1/task/VMoLGDWXQ_uHAvECpLWSUQ/runs/0/artifacts/public/logs/live_backing.log&only_show_unexpected=1


[task 2022-01-07T13:00:06.285Z] 13:00:06     INFO - TEST-PASS | devtools/client/jsonview/test/browser_jsonview_save_json.js | The downloaded file should exist. - 
[task 2022-01-07T13:00:06.286Z] 13:00:06     INFO - Buffered messages finished
[task 2022-01-07T13:00:06.287Z] 13:00:06     INFO - TEST-UNEXPECTED-FAIL | devtools/client/jsonview/test/browser_jsonview_save_json.js | JSON contents should have been saved. - Got "", expected "3"
[task 2022-01-07T13:00:06.287Z] 13:00:06     INFO - Stack trace:
[task 2022-01-07T13:00:06.288Z] 13:00:06     INFO - chrome://mochikit/content/browser-test.js:test_is:1403
[task 2022-01-07T13:00:06.289Z] 13:00:06     INFO - chrome://mochitests/content/browser/devtools/client/jsonview/test/browser_jsonview_save_json.js:null:154
[task 2022-01-07T13:00:06.290Z] 13:00:06     INFO - chrome://mochikit/content/browser-test.js:Tester_execTest/<:1130
[task 2022-01-07T13:00:06.290Z] 13:00:06     INFO - chrome://mochikit/content/browser-test.js:Tester_execTest:1170
[task 2022-01-07T13:00:06.291Z] 13:00:06     INFO - chrome://mochikit/content/browser-test.js:nextTest/<:972
[task 2022-01-07T13:00:06.292Z] 13:00:06     INFO - chrome://mochikit/content/tests/SimpleTest/SimpleTest.js:SimpleTest.waitForFocus/<:1041
[task 2022-01-07T13:00:06.292Z] 13:00:06     INFO - Leaving test bound 
[task 2022-01-07T13:00:06.293Z] 13:00:06     INFO - TEST-PASS | devtools/client/jsonview/test/browser_jsonview_save_json.js | JSON should have been downloaded successfully - 
Summary: Intermittent [tier 2] TV-fis devtools/client/jsonview/test/browser_jsonview_save_json.js | JSON contents should have been saved. - Got "", expected "3" → Intermittent devtools/client/jsonview/test/browser_jsonview_save_json.js | JSON contents should have been saved. - Got "", expected "3"

Seems a race condition exposed by bug 1748688, due to merging getFileContents into awaitFileSave.

Assignee: nobody → oriol-bugzilla
Status: NEW → ASSIGNED
Regressed by: 1748688
Has Regression Range: --- → yes
Pushed by jodvarko@mozilla.com:
https://hg.mozilla.org/integration/autoland/rev/1391c4dcf721
Fix browser_jsonview_save_json.js checking disk data too early. r=Honza
Status: ASSIGNED → RESOLVED
Closed: 2 years ago
Resolution: --- → FIXED
Target Milestone: --- → 98 Branch
You need to log in before you can comment on or make changes to this bug.

Attachment

General

Created:
Updated:
Size: